Я пишу программу, которая отображает все имена в списке, кроме слов, начинающихся с определенной буквы. Я не могу использовать .equalIgnoreCase() в лямбда-функции .startsWith()
Это мой код:
Я пишу программу, которая отображает все имена в списке, кроме слов, начинающихся с определенной буквы. Я не могу использовать .equalIgnoreCase() в лямбда-функции .startsWith() Это мой код: [code]package java_sample;
public class practice_lambda { public static void main(String[] args) { //String[] words = {"Param","rishav","sabari"}; ArrayList words = new ArrayList(); words.add("Param"); words.add("Rishav"); words.add("Sabar");
//String name = "Paramesh"; //Boolean x = name.startsWith("s"); words.removeIf(name -> name.startsWith(name.equalsIgnoreCase("s"))); System.out.println(words);
}
} [/code] Может кто-нибудь сказать мне, как я могу использоватьqualsIgnoreCase() в лямбда-функции?
Я пишу программу, которая отображает все имена в списке, кроме слов, начинающихся с определенной буквы. Я не могу использовать .equalIgnoreCase() в лямбда-функции .startsWith()
Это мой код:
package java_sample;
Я пишу программу, которая отображает все имена в списке, кроме слов, начинающихся с определенной буквы. Я не могу использовать .equalIgnoreCase() в лямбда-функции .startsWith()
Это мой код:
package java_sample;
Я пишу программу, которая отображает все имена в списке, кроме слов, начинающихся с определенной буквы. Я не могу использовать .equalIgnoreCase() в лямбда-функции .startsWith()
Это мой код:
package java_sample;
В C++23 лямбда-выражение поддерживает явный параметр объекта (так называемый «вывод этого»). Я обнаружил странное ограничение для лямбды при захвате в /p5.
Для лямбды с лямбда-захватом тип явного параметра объекта, если таковой имеется, оператора...